معرفی Helm.sh: ساده‌سازی استقرارهای کوبرنتیس

Term
Introducing Helm.sh: Simplifying Kubernetes Deployments

Helm.sh یک وب‌سایت انقلابی است که هدف آن ساده‌سازی فرآیند استقرار برنامه‌های Kubernetes می‌باشد. با ادامه محبوبیت Kubernetes به عنوان یک پلتفرم قدرتمند برای ارکستراسیون کانتینرها، Helm.sh با رابط کاربری دوست‌داشتنی و مجموعه ویژگی‌های جامع خود، در میان رقبایش برجسته است.

با Helm.sh، کاربران می‌توانند به راحتی برنامه‌ها را بسته‌بندی، استقرار و مدیریت کنند. این وب‌سایت یک رابط خط فرمان ساده را ارائه می‌دهد که پیچیدگی استقرارهای Kubernetes را مخفی کرده و آن را حتی برای کسانی که جدیداً با این سیستم آشنا می‌شوند، قابل دسترس می‌کند. با استفاده از چارت‌های Helm.sh، کاربران می‌توانند وابستگی‌های برنامه را به‌راحتی تعریف، پیکربندی و نصب کنند.

علاوه بر این، Helm.sh یک مخزن داخلی از چارت‌ها را ارائه می‌دهد که به کاربران این امکان را می‌دهد تا برنامه‌های پیش‌ساخته را از یک مجموعه وسیع کشف و نصب کنند. این ویژگی، فرآیند نصب را با حذف نیاز به پیکربندی دستی ساده می‌کند. علاوه بر این، چارت‌های Helm.sh نسخه‌بندی شده‌اند و به کاربران این امکان را می‌دهند که به‌راحتی برنامه‌ها را به نسخه‌های قبلی برگردانند یا به‌روزرسانی کنند.

اگرچه رقبای دیگری در فضای استقرار Kubernetes وجود دارند، Helm.sh واقعاً به خاطر سادگی، قابلیت اعتماد و مستندات گسترده‌اش متفاوت است. رقبای آن، مانند Kustomize و Ksonnet، ویژگی‌های مشابهی را ارائه می‌دهند اما معمولاً از رابط کاربری راحت و اکوسیستم جامع که Helm.sh فراهم می‌کند، بی‌بهره‌اند.

Kustomize اجازه می‌دهد تا فایل‌های YAML Kubernetes سفارشی شوند و انعطاف‌پذیری و کنترل بیشتری ارائه می‌دهد. این ابزار عمدتاً روی مدیریت لایه‌ها و اصلاح فایل‌ها تمرکز دارد. به همین ترتیب، Ksonnet به کاربران اجازه می‌دهد تا پیکربندی‌های برنامه را تولید و مدیریت کنند. با این حال، هر دو ابزار نیاز به منحنی یادگیری تندتری دارند و از فرآیند نصب بی‌دردسر که Helm.sh فراهم می‌کند، بی‌بهره‌اند.

در نتیجه، Helm.sh با رویکرد کاربرپسند و ویژگی‌های جامع خود، فرآیند استقرار Kubernetes را متحول می‌کند. با ساده‌سازی بسته‌بندی، نصب و نگهداری برنامه‌ها، موقعیت خود را به عنوان یک رهبر در فضای استقرار Kubernetes تثبیت کرده است. کسانی که به تازگی با Kubernetes آشنا شده‌اند اکنون می‌توانند با اطمینان از قدرت آن بهره‌برداری کنند و به آن‌ها این امکان را می‌دهد که از تمام پتانسیل برنامه‌های کانتینری استفاده کنند.

Scroll to top